1. Understanding the Science behind Dehydration
Dehydration is essentially the process of removing moisture from a substance, and cannabis is no exception. The goal is to reduce the water content while preserving the potency and flavor of the dried buds. By utilizing a food dehydrator, which typically operates at low temperatures and controlled airflow, one can ensure a gradual and gentle dehydration process. This method helps in retaining the cannabinoids, terpenes, and other volatile compounds that contribute to the overall quality of cannabis.
2. The Advantages of Using a Food Dehydrator for Cannabis Drying
2.1 Preservation of Therapeutic Properties
Cannabis is widely recognized for its therapeutic properties, including pain relief, anxiety reduction, and sleep improvement. By employing a food dehydrator, which operates at lower temperatures compared to conventional drying methods, the risk of degrading these valuable compounds is minimized. This ensures that the dried cannabis retains its medicinal benefits, making it suitable for various therapeutic applications.
2.2 Enhanced Flavor Profile
One of the key advantages of using a food dehydrator is its ability to preserve the natural flavors of cannabis. The controlled temperature and airflow help in gently evaporating the moisture while preventing the loss of volatile compounds responsible for the distinct aromas and tastes. This results in a well-rounded flavor profile that enhances the overall cannabis experience.
2.3 Improved Efficiency and Cost-effectiveness
Compared to air drying methods, which can take weeks to fully dry cannabis buds, a food dehydrator can significantly expedite the process. The faster drying time not only saves precious weeks but also reduces the risk of mold formation in the denser buds. Moreover, food dehydrators are generally affordable and consume less energy compared to large-scale drying systems, making them a cost-effective choice for small to medium-scale cannabis growers.
3. Selecting the Right Food Dehydrator
Not all food dehydrators are created equal when it comes to drying cannabis buds. Here are a few factors to consider while choosing the right one for your needs:
3.1 Temperature Control
Ensure that the food dehydrator you select offers temperature control within the optimal range for drying cannabis, which is generally between 95°F (35°C) and 105°F (40.5°C). This range preserves the potency and therapeutic properties without compromising the quality of the dried buds.
3.2 Even Air Distribution
Uniform airflow is crucial for consistent drying. Look for a food dehydrator that offers even air distribution across all trays. This will help in preventing hotspots or uneven drying, ensuring that all the cannabis buds are dried evenly.
3.3 Adequate Capacity
Consider the amount of cannabis you intend to dry and choose a food dehydrator with sufficient tray capacity to accommodate your needs. Opting for a stackable model allows you to expand the drying capacity as required, providing flexibility in your drying process.
4. The Procedure of Using a Food Dehydrator for Cannabis Drying
4.1 Harvest and Preparation
After harvesting the mature cannabis plants, remove the fan leaves and trim excess foliage to ensure proper airflow during the drying process. Trim the buds from the branches and separate them into smaller, evenly sized portions. By doing so, you promote consistent drying and minimize the risk of mold or mildew formation.
4.2 Loading the Food Dehydrator
Arrange the trimmed cannabis buds evenly on the drying trays of the food dehydrator, ensuring sufficient spacing between them for proper air circulation. Avoid overcrowding, as this can lead to uneven drying and potential moisture retention.
4.3 Setting the Temperature and Timer
Set the temperature on the food dehydrator to the recommended range of 95°F (35°C) to 105°F (40.5°C). It is essential to maintain a low temperature to avoid vaporizing the desirable compounds. Additionally, set the timer based on the initial estimate for the drying process, keeping in mind that it may vary depending on the strain, humidity levels, and the density of the buds.
4.4 Monitoring and Rotating the Buds
Regularly monitor the drying process by assessing the moisture levels and checking for any signs of mold or mildew. Additionally, rotate the trays within the food dehydrator to ensure uniform drying. By rotating the trays every few hours, you promote consistent airflow throughout the drying process.
5. Post-Drying Care and Storage
5.1 Curing for Enhanced Quality
Once the buds are adequately dried, it is recommended to cure them for further quality enhancement. Curing involves storing the dried buds in airtight containers made of glass or ceramic, with occasional burping to release moisture trapped inside. This stage allows for the removal of any remaining moisture, ensuring a smoother smoke and improved taste.
5.2 Storage and Packaging
Store the cured buds in a cool, dark place away from direct light and heat to preserve their quality. Using opaque, airtight containers helps mitigate exposure to oxygen and moisture, which can lead to degradation. Proper storage and packaging preserve the cannabinoid and terpene profiles, ultimately extending the shelf life of the dried cannabis.
